Abstract

A spacecraft includes a plurality of deployable module elements, at least one of the deployable module elements including a robotic manipulator, the spacecraft being reconfigurable from a launch configuration to an on-orbit configuration. In the launch configuration, the deployable module elements are disposed in a launch vehicle in a first arrangement. In the on-orbit configuration, the deployable module elements are disposed in a second configuration. The spacecraft is self-assembled by the robotic manipulator reconfiguring the spacecraft from the launch configuration, through a transition configuration, to the on-orbit configuration. The deployable module elements may be in a stacked arrangement in the launch configuration and may be in a side-by-side arrangement in the on-orbit configuration.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method comprising:
 operating an earth orbiting persistent infrastructure module;   providing bus services from the infrastructure module to one or more replaceable payload modules; wherein:   the providing bus services is performed under a contract between a first owner/operator of the infrastructure module and a second owner/operator of at least one of the one or more payload modules.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the infrastructure module is deployed into space at a substantially earlier time than at least one of the one or more payload modules.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the infrastructure module is detachably coupled with the one or more replaceable payload modules.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the infrastructure module is configured to operate in a geosynchronous orbit.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the infrastructure module and at least one of the one or more replaceable payload modules are owned/operated by the first owner/operator.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the infrastructure module is detachably coupled with with at least a first replaceable payload module and a second replaceable payload module.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the bus services include one or more of power, telemetry, command, attitude control and orbit control. 
     
     
         8 . A method comprising:
 operating an earth orbiting persistent infrastructure module;   providing bus services from the infrastructure module to one or more replaceable payload modules; wherein:
 the infrastructure module is detachably coupled with the one or more replaceable payload modules; 
 the bus services include one or more of power, telemetry, command, attitude control and orbit control; and 
 the providing bus services is performed under a contract between a first owner/operator of the infrastructure module and a second owner/operator of at least one of the one or more payload modules. 
   
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 8 , wherein the infrastructure module is deployed into space at a substantially earlier time than at least one of the one or more payload modules. 
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 8 , wherein the infrastructure module is detachably coupled with at least a first replaceable payload module and a second replaceable payload module. 
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 8 , wherein the infrastructure module is configured to operate in a geosynchronous orbit. 
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 8 , wherein the infrastructure module and at least one of the one or more replaceable payload modules are owned/operated by the first owner/operator.
